Okay..... You said BEST, not cheapest.
To me "Best" would be Accurate & Repeatable results.
"Best" would also include ease of use / setup along with the process being accomplished in a timely manner.
I have annealed hundreds of various cases using Tempilaq.
I feel that is an accurate method, but slow.
It also requires an additional cleaning operation.
So.... after a surprising xmas bonus, I took the huge plunge and purchased the AMP Mark II Annealer.
This has to be the easiest to use product I think I have ever taken out of a box and plugged in.
A .308 case takes under 3 seconds. A .45 Raptor takes less than 2 seconds.
I view annealing as a serious undertaking due to the risks involved.
If you don't get the case up to the correct temp, you have wasted your time.
If you get it too hot, you have ruined the case. This could spell trouble for the shooter and anyone else near by.
